Door Shakespeare Announces New Home for 2020
Thanks to the generosity of an anonymous donor, Door Shakespeare will be celebrating its 25th anniversary year in a home of its own. In late November, the theater company took possession of the building at 10038 Hwy 57 in the Town of Liberty Grove. Perhaps best known as the original site of Celeste Wegman Interiors, it […]

Innovative Dance Troupe Pilobolus Presents “Shadowland: The New Adventure” at DCA
On Tuesday, January 28, at 7 p.m., the unconventional, award-winning dance troupe Pilobolus will present its original mixed-media program “Shadowland: The New Adventure” on the Door Community Auditorium (DCA) main stage. Formed by a group of college students at Dartmouth in 1971, Pilobolus has never been a “typical” dance troupe: several original members had no […]
